A lined end-suction pump is a type of end-suction pump designed with a replaceable rubber lining. This lining is designed to wear out and be replaced over time. As a result, lined end-suction pumps can stay in service for longer in the harshest applications.

Centrifugal pumps are widely used in various industries to transport fluids by converting mechanical energy into hydraulic energy. One crucial aspect of pump performance is the flow rate, which determines the volume of fluid that the pump can deliver per unit of time. Calculating the pump flow rate accurately is essential for ensuring optimal pump operation and system efficiency. In this article, we will explore different methods and formulas for calculating pump flow rates for centrifugal pumps, including pump curves, affinity laws, and online calculators.

Actual Pump Flow Rate Formula

The actual flow rate delivered by a centrifugal pump may vary from the theoretical flow rate calculated using the standard formulas. Factors such as pump wear, system losses, and operating conditions can impact the actual pump performance. To determine the actual pump flow rate, it is essential to consider these factors and make adjustments to the calculated flow rate accordingly.
